Put clear, deliberate terms in place from day one: equity, roles, IP and decisions, all in plain language. Without a signed agreement you fall back on a general partnership by default, where IP can legally belong to whoever wrote the code rather than the company. A live founder agreement replaces that guesswork with clarity everyone signed up to, before it ever matters.
Be investor-ready
Investors check vesting schedules, IP assignment and clean equity ownership before they fund you. The earlier your live founder agreement is signed, the better: due diligence favors agreements signed early, since they protect against potential future claims.
Founders who split equity equally in a fast handshake, without a deliberate, early agreement, are up to 22% less likely to raise venture capital (Harvard Business School research).
